About the Department:

The Department of Law and Criminology is part of the School of Law and Social Sciences. It is a forward thinking, inter-disciplinary and research active department, which offers undergraduate programmes in Law, Criminology & Psychology, Criminology & Sociology and Social Science, together with Masters programmes in Forensic Psychology, Social Work and Terrorism and Counter-Terrorism Studies. The Department is also home to an energetic postgraduate research student community and prides itself on its commitment to social justice which is underlined in its teaching, research and external activities.
